
Terry Pratchett, 59, who has an early form of the illness, said he had come to grips with the news "philosophically" and "possibly with a mild optimism".
Terry Pratchett, who was made an OBE in 1998 for services to British literature, has sold more than 55 million Discworld books worldwide and his work has been translated into 27 languages. Discworld is set in a parallel universe to this one.
Terry Pratchett also said in a letter: "I would have liked to keep this one quiet for a little while but because of upcoming conventions and of course the need to keep my publishers informed, it seems to me unfair to withhold the news."
Terry Pratchett said that he is carrying on writing and feels there will be some more books on the way.
